Transaction 6686a52d7b1c6da7ad5ee0e0f87d6ec7cb3c74d2f5012f81a1d8fd008fb5ef1c

100 Input
1 Outputs
  • 6686a52d7b1c6da7ad5ee0e0f87d6ec7cb3c74d2f5012f81a1d8fd008fb5ef1c:0
  • value  67628458
    address  3EEJFjZURxShNr2AoJtbfcvCB749yzP7LP